Output 3cfc65bbde91c322e27fa4c2468d815cfc86daaefcb8407b0cfb48d0a287c905:1

value
1623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 263ad76ae9f59174adb0a2d2b979108ff0efdba4 OP_EQUAL
address
35BA6DAxzzxnzQJD7vvmwmVgfVvyqLcKhd
transaction
3cfc65bbde91c322e27fa4c2468d815cfc86daaefcb8407b0cfb48d0a287c905
confirmations
252137
spent
true